How to Get From Istanbul Sabiha Gökçen (SAW) Airport to Rooms Inn Taxim
Istanbul Sabiha Gökçen Airport (SAW) is located on the Asian side of Istanbul, while Rooms Inn Taxim sits in the bustling European side. This geographical separation necessitates a journey across the Bosphorus Strait. Thankfully, several efficient and reliable transportation options connect the airport to your hotel, each offering a different balance of speed, cost, and comfort.
1. Havabus Shuttle Service
Havabus provides a direct and convenient shuttle service between Sabiha Gökçen Airport and Taksim Square. This is a popular choice for its ease of use and relatively low cost. The buses are comfortable, air-conditioned, and usually run frequently, although schedules can vary, so check their website before your trip. The journey typically takes around 60-90 minutes depending on traffic. From Taksim Square, Rooms Inn Taxim is an easy walk, or a short taxi ride.
Pros: Relatively inexpensive, comfortable, direct route, frequent departures.
Cons: Can be subject to traffic delays, not a door-to-door service (requires a short walk or taxi from Taksim Square).
2. Taxi
Taxis are readily available outside the airport terminals. While the most expensive option, they offer the convenience of a direct door-to-door transfer. Negotiate the fare beforehand or ensure the meter is running to avoid any surprises. The journey typically takes around 30-45 minutes depending on traffic, but this can be significantly longer during peak hours.
Pros: Door-to-door service, convenient, quick (when traffic is light).
Cons: Most expensive option, vulnerable to traffic congestion, potential for inflated fares if the meter isn't used.
3. Public Transportation (Bus + Metro)
This is the most budget-friendly option. Take the E11 bus from outside the airport to Kadiköy. From Kadiköy, you can use the metro to reach Taksim Square. This requires navigating two different transport systems and involves a change, making it the least convenient but most economical route. The journey will likely take between 1.5 and 2 hours, potentially longer due to transfers and waiting time.
Pros: Most affordable option.
Cons: Involves multiple transfers, longest journey time, less convenient.
